Lyme disease bacteria found in high levels in North Carolina ticks
A study published in the CDC’s Morbidity and Mortality Weekly Report reveals that nearly 40 percent of adult blacklegged ticks collected from residential yards in Biltmore Forest, near Asheville, North Carolina, tested positive for the bacterium that causes Lyme disease. This infection rate is comparable to levels found in the Northeast and Midwest. Researchers from the University of South Carolina, the University of North Carolina at Chapel Hill, and North Carolina State University noted that the presence of these pathogens in residential areas, rather than just public lands, is significant.
In addition to Borrelia burgdorferi, investigators detected Borrelia miyamotoi and Anaplasma phagocytophilum, which can cause serious illness. The findings suggest a potential training gap among local clinicians who may have been taught to view Lyme disease as a rare northern issue.
A separate study of the patient experience highlights the complexities of the illness. Interviews with 25 adults in the United States found that many patients did not recognize an initial tick bite. While most reported symptom resolution after antibiotic treatment, approximately one-quarter continued to experience symptoms, and many noted disruptions to work, sleep, and emotional well-being during their recovery.
